What companies run services between Buchanan bus Station, Scotland and Uig Skye Ferry Terminal, Scotland?

Scottish Citylink Coaches Ltd operates a bus from Buchanan Bus Station to Uig Pier 4 times a day. Tickets cost £30–45 and the journey takes 7h.
